The basic principles of Renewable Electricity Generation
Ahead of diving in to the quantities, it’s crucial that you realize that the output of photo voltaic panels and wind turbines is dependent upon a number of variable factors—In particular geography, weather conditions, and the caliber of the engineering alone.
Photo voltaic Panel Vitality Output
Photo voltaic panels harness energy from sunlight and change it into energy by means of the photovoltaic impact. But their effectiveness isn’t regular—it is determined by A selection of conditions.
Efficiency costs: Most photo voltaic panels that you can buy these days function amongst 15% and 22% effectiveness.
Sunlight availability: The amount of sunshine inside a provided location—measured as solar irradiance—is amongst the strongest predictors of effectiveness.
Panel orientation and tilt: Panels ought to facial area the right way (ordinarily south during the Northern Hemisphere) and become angled accurately to maximise exposure.
Temperature and cleanliness: Dust or grime, along with exceptionally significant temperatures, can lessen effectiveness.
The amount Vitality Can They Produce?
A standard residential solar panel provides all around two kWh of electrical power each day, with regards to the location and time of year. A larger process of about 5 kW in capability—generally uncovered on loved ones residences—can produce all around six,000 to eight,000 kWh per year, and that is typically enough to include all the energy demands of a family.

Wind Turbines: Scale and Effectiveness
Wind turbines get the job done by converting the kinetic Vitality of wind into electricity. In contrast to photo voltaic panels, which might be somewhat predictable in output, wind turbines depend closely on locale and environmental regularity.
Essential Elements Influencing Wind Vitality Production
Wind velocity and regularity: Wind turbines want regular wind to make proficiently. Speeds involving 12–25 m/s are excellent.
Turbine sizing and height: Taller turbines catch more powerful winds, when bigger blades generate much more energy.
Geography: Offshore turbines have a tendency to outperform All those on land because of a lot more regular wind disorders.
Know-how and routine maintenance: Sophisticated Manage methods and typical upkeep keep performance at peak levels.
How Much Power Can a Wind Turbine Deliver?
An onshore wind turbine commonly generates 6 to 7 million kWh yearly, while a bigger offshore turbine can exceed ten million kWh every year. That’s ample to electrical power between 1,five hundred to two,500 residences, according to regional use amounts.

What determines the output of the wind turbine?
Wind turbine productivity relies on a number of environmental and technological variables:
Wind velocity: The most critical component; turbines carry out finest among twelve and twenty five metres for every next. Speeds which are as well minimal gained’t deliver electrical power, while speeds over the protection limit (commonly twenty five m/s) can set off automatic shutdowns.
Turbine dimension: Much larger turbines with longer blades seize extra wind and generate much more electrical energy.
Turbine height: Taller towers can obtain extra secure and speedier wind currents.
Geographic site: Coastal parts, substantial-altitude regions, and offshore websites usually provide exceptional wind ailments.
Air density: Better air density (influenced by altitude and temperature) improves effectiveness.
Is solar or wind Electricity far more effective?
Effectiveness is determined by the context of use. Photo voltaic panels Possess a lessen Strength conversion performance than wind turbines—generally fifteen–22% when compared to wind turbines that will arrive at 35–45% underneath optimal problems. However, solar panels are more predictable in effectiveness and much easier to deploy in city or household configurations. Wind turbines, whilst extra efficient, require larger sized Areas and therefore are better suited for rural or offshore environments.
